java如何做爬虫
- 编程技术
- 2025-01-29 18:19:09
- 1
在Java中实现爬虫(也称为网络爬虫或网页爬虫)通常需要以下几个步骤:1. 发送HTTP请求:使用Java的网络库(如`java.net.HttpURLConnecti...
在Java中实现爬虫(也称为网络爬虫或网页爬虫)通常需要以下几个步骤:
1. 发送HTTP请求:使用Java的网络库(如`java.net.HttpURLConnection`)或第三方库(如Apache HttpClient、OkHttp)来发送HTTP请求并获取网页内容。
2. 解析HTML内容:获取到网页内容后,需要解析HTML,以提取所需的数据。常用的解析库有JSoup。
3. 数据提取:根据需求提取有用的信息,如文本、图片链接等。
4. 存储数据:将提取的数据存储到数据库、文件或其他存储介质中。
```java
import org.jsoup.Jsoup;
import org.jsoup.nodes.Document;
import org.jsoup.nodes.Element;
import org.jsoup.select.Elements;
import java.io.IOException;
public class SimpleCrawler {
public static void main(String[] args) {
String url = "http://example.com"; // 目标网页URL
try {
// 发送HTTP请求
Document document = Jsoup.connect(url).get();
// 解析HTML内容并提取标题
Elements titles = document.select("h1"); // 假设标题被
标签包围
for (Element title : titles) {
System.out.println(title.text()); // 打印标题
本文链接:http://xinin56.com/bian/388389.html
上一篇:公立技校是什么
下一篇:i53470配什么显卡